Research Abstract

It is aimed to develop a tether deployment strategy that is able to assure the successful deployment. Through the numerical simulation on the tether behavior during the deployment, it is clarified that the constant rate deployment can achieve the reliable deployment because it eliminates the deployment resistance that is practically impossible to estimate in advance. Through the experiment using the prototype constant rate deployment mechanism, it is confirmed that the mechanism can perform the constant rate deployment even subject to the tether tension fluctuation or the motor single-failure.
